New Features in OPUS 7.0
OPUS-IR
- Display with additional upper x-axis in addition to wavenumber [cm-1] scale in eV, meV, THz, μm, nm units
- Step Scan functionality improvements:
- Implementation of the transient recorder board (TRB), 14bit, 2 channels with 2.5/4nsec (S522-400x) for temporal resolved spectroscopy (TRS)
- New amplitude modulation function with internal frequency generator
- Macro for automated AC/DC coupled Step Scan TRS result calculation
- Improved non-linearity correction algorithm
- Enhanced automatic optical layer thickness determination function
- Improvement of photoluminescence(PL) measurement set-up
- 2-point radiometric black body (BB) calibration for emission measurements
- Improved reliability of IFS125HR data acquisition
Multi Evaluation:
- Hierarchical evaluation of spectra using different methods,
like IDENT -> QUANT -> next step QUANT - Rename group name or component name (IDENT, ConformityTest, Integration, QUANT1, QUANT2)
- Calculate virtual components from real components (QUANT2)
- Set target value, warning and alarm limits (Integration, QUANT1, QUANT2)
- Apply Bias or general formula to the evaluation result (QUANT2)
- Define up to 5 variables within general formula for e.g. interactive temperature or path length correction during measurement
Analysis Report Generator:
- Interactive setup of Analysis Report Templates
- Use parameters available in data blocks of spectra
- Select layout (font, font size), assign a company logo
- Assign spectra to the Analysis Report depending on evaluation result
- Output to printer, PDF or csv file
